Role of a Jockey Pump

Firstly, one of the key functions of a jockey pump is to maintain the pressure within the fire protection system. It compensates for the minor leaks as well as pressure drops and prevents the main pump from unnecessary cycling. In this way, it reduces wear and tear on the main pump, increasing its lifespan and ensuring it’s ready whenever needed.

How minor leakages cause pressure drops

Even a small leakage can lead to a significant drop in the pressure, which the jockey pump can correct. It resists the pressure and ensures that the main pump doesn’t need to work extensively. So, without this, the main pump will frequently start and stop, eventually causing higher energy costs and excessive wear.

Problems with Undersized or Incorrectly Set Jockey Pumps

An undersized or poorly set jockey pump can be troublesome in many ways. To start with, it may fail to maintain the system pressure properly. If the cut-in/cut-out process is not set correctly, then it can lead to excessive cycling of the main pump. Thus, leading to reducing its efficiency and lifespan.

Recommended Maintenance

To keep the jockey pump in good condition:

  • Weekly Inspections– Check for wear or leaks.
  • Monthly Testing– Simulate pressure loss to ensure activation.
  • Annual Servicing– Have a professional inspect and adjust settings.

Understanding UL, FM, and MSMO Certifications

Before investing in any firefighting system, it is crucial to know what these global standards actually stand for.

FM (Factory Mutual): Focuses on reliability and loss prevention. It verifies that the pumps can perform under real-life conditions.

UL(Underwriters Laboratories): It’s a global safety certification body that ensures equipment meets strict safety and performance standards.

MSMO (Marine Safety & Maritime Organisation): Governs the safety standards in marine and offshore environments to ensure reliable firefighting in ports and ships.

The Backbone of Fire Safety Systems

In high-rise buildings, factories, malls, or warehouses, regular water pressure is often insufficient to power sprinklers during a fire. That’s where fire pumps come in. They boost water pressure to activate the sprinklers instantly and douse the flames. FLD pump sets are designed specifically to meet these high-pressure demands, ensuring water reaches even the highest or most remote areas of a facility.

What is Performance Testing in the Pump Industry?

Performance testing in the context of pumps involves running the pumpset under controlled conditions to verify that it meets the design specifications. This pre-deployment check assesses the real-world operational capabilities of a Kirloskar pump or any other reputed make, helping prevent future breakdowns or underperformance.

Key Parameters Tested

 Several key parameters are measured during performance testing:

  • Flow Rate: The volume of fluid the pump moves over time.
  • Head: The height to which the pump can raise water.
  • Efficiency: The ratio of useful hydraulic energy to the energy input.
  • Vibration: Indicates mechanical health; excessive vibration can mean future failure.
  • NPSH (Net Positive Suction Head): Determines the pump’s ability to avoid cavitation, a damaging phenomenon in pumps.

Risks of Skipping Performance Testing

Deploying a pump without performance testing is akin to installing a machine blindfolded. The risks include:

  • Mismatched Systems: A pump not suited to your system can lead to overloading or underperformance.
  • Operational Inefficiencies: Poor flow or pressure delivery can compromise system efficiency and increase power costs.
  • Premature Failure: Unchecked issues such as high vibration or cavitation can cause early wear, leading to unplanned downtime and repairs.

Certification and Compliance

Performance testing is not only a best practice — it is often a legal and quality requirement. Pumps should be tested according to standards like ISO 9906, BIS (Bureau of Indian Standards), and manufacturer-specific certifications. These standards ensure that what’s promised on paper is delivered in practice.
